What Is Dedicated Internet Access?
Dedicated Internet Access, often called DIA, provides a business with a fixed, committed connection to an internet service provider’s network. If you purchase a 500 Mbps DIA circuit, the provider commits that 500 Mbps of capacity to your organization. You are not competing with neighboring businesses for that purchased bandwidth during peak periods.
DIA is commonly delivered over fiber and is often symmetrical, meaning upload and download speeds are the same. That matters because modern businesses do far more than download web pages. They upload files to cloud platforms, run offsite backups, host video calls, connect remote employees, use VoIP phones, and exchange data with customers and partners.
The word “dedicated” needs a little context. It generally refers to the committed bandwidth and service delivered to your business, not necessarily a completely separate physical fiber route from every other customer. Network design varies by location and provider. The key business benefit is that your contracted capacity is reserved and supported by defined performance commitments.
Dedicated Internet vs. Standard Business Broadband
Standard business broadband can be a good fit for lighter use, a small office with modest cloud activity, or a location where budget is the primary concern. It is usually less expensive and may offer fast advertised download speeds. However, it is often a shared service. Actual performance can vary when demand increases in the local network.
Dedicated internet access is built for organizations that cannot afford that variability. With DIA, businesses typically receive symmetrical speeds, a committed bandwidth level, static IP options, proactive network monitoring, and an SLA that defines targets for availability, latency, packet loss, and repair response.
An SLA does not mean an outage is impossible. Construction damage, power events, and equipment failures can affect any network. What it does mean is that the provider has clear contractual commitments for performance and a defined process for resolving problems. For an operations leader or IT administrator, that accountability is often as valuable as the bandwidth itself.
Why symmetrical speed changes daily work
Download speed gets most of the attention, but upload capacity can be the limiting factor in a business environment. A connection with 1 Gbps download speed and much lower upload speed may feel fast for browsing, yet struggle when many employees are simultaneously sending data out of the office.
Symmetrical DIA gives teams room to work in both directions. Video conferencing remains clearer when several employees are on calls. Cloud backups can run without consuming the entire connection. Creative, legal, medical, real estate, and engineering teams can send large files more predictably. Hosted PBX and VoIP traffic also have a more consistent foundation.
Consistency matters more than a peak-speed claim
A consumer-style or shared broadband plan may advertise a high speed “up to” a certain level. That phrase is different from a committed bandwidth rate. Peak speed is useful, but it does not always tell you how the service will perform at 10:00 a.m. on a busy weekday, when applications, calls, guest Wi-Fi, and cloud traffic all compete for capacity.
DIA is intended to provide predictable performance. That predictability helps businesses plan around their connection instead of asking employees to work around it.
How Dedicated Internet Access Supports Business Operations
The right connection supports more than email and web browsing. It affects the systems that employees and customers rely on throughout the day.
For a professional office, DIA can support concurrent video meetings, cloud productivity suites, customer relationship management platforms, secure remote access, and a hosted phone system without forcing every activity to compete for limited upstream bandwidth. For a warehouse or multi-site operation, it can improve communication between locations and support cloud-based inventory, surveillance, and logistics tools. For an enterprise, it can provide a stable primary circuit for a larger network design that includes firewalls, SD-WAN, failover connectivity, and managed voice.
Dedicated internet also improves the conversation around troubleshooting. When a line is underperforming, a business-grade provider can test the circuit, review service metrics, and work toward a defined resolution. That is a better operating model than having staff spend hours guessing whether a slowdown is caused by Wi-Fi, an application, local congestion, or the carrier connection.
Who Should Consider DIA?
Dedicated access is not necessary for every organization. A small storefront with a few point-of-sale terminals and limited cloud use may be well served by a lower-cost business broadband plan, especially if it has a reliable wireless backup.
DIA becomes more compelling when downtime or inconsistent performance carries a real cost. Common indicators include frequent video calls, a cloud-first software environment, large file transfers, business-critical VoIP, many simultaneous users, remote access requirements, or a need for a formal uptime commitment.
It is also a strong fit for organizations that need to support customers directly from their location. If missed calls, delayed transactions, interrupted virtual appointments, or inaccessible systems affect revenue and reputation, the internet connection deserves a higher standard of planning.
What to Ask Before Choosing Dedicated Internet
The best DIA service is not simply the plan with the largest Mbps number. Start by identifying how the connection is used during the busiest part of the day. Include cloud applications, voice traffic, backups, guest access, security systems, remote users, and future hiring plans.
Then ask prospective providers how bandwidth is committed, whether speeds are symmetrical, and what their SLA covers. Review uptime targets, average installation timelines, repair response procedures, and support availability. If your business uses a hosted PBX or relies heavily on video, ask how the provider handles latency, jitter, and packet loss, which can affect call quality even when a speed test looks acceptable.
Physical network diversity is another worthwhile question. If continuity is essential, a second connection delivered through a different path or technology can protect operations when the primary circuit is disrupted. A dedicated fiber circuit plus a properly configured wireless or cable backup may be more practical than trying to make one connection carry every continuity requirement.
Finally, consider the installation process. Fiber availability, building access, landlord approvals, conduit conditions, and construction needs can affect timing. A local provider that understands the service area can help set realistic expectations before the installation is scheduled.
The Cost Question: Is DIA Worth It?
Dedicated internet costs more than shared broadband because the provider is reserving capacity, supporting it under an SLA, and often extending or maintaining business-grade fiber infrastructure. The monthly price should be measured against the operational cost of poor connectivity, not only against the lowest advertised internet rate.
Calculate what an hour of disruption means for your organization. Consider lost employee time, missed customer calls, delayed orders, failed payment processing, canceled virtual meetings, and IT effort spent managing recurring network complaints. For many businesses, a more dependable circuit is easier to justify once those costs are visible.
That said, more bandwidth is not always the answer. An office may have a fast circuit but weak Wi-Fi coverage, an undersized firewall, outdated switches, or poorly prioritized voice traffic. A useful provider asks how your network operates and recommends the right service level rather than defaulting to the most expensive option.
